| hooK | Дата: Четверг, 12.08.2010, 10:01 | Сообщение # 1 |
| Плюсы: - Работает на AJAX - Используем стандартную ф орму юкоза (ладно немного пришлось изменить) - Не требует создания специальной почтовой формы - Прост в установке - В полученном письме высвечиваются все необходимые данные о пользователе (Логин, Имя, Ящик, IP) т.е. можно давать прямой ответ на письмо. Установка: 1) Распаковать архив в корень сайта 2) Открываем страницу редактирования шаблона "Страница материала и комментариев к нему" (Каталог файлов) и меняем: на Code <span id="eTitle">$ENTRY_TITLE$</span> (иначе скрипт работать не будет) 3) Устанавливаем в любое место в этом же шаблоне код: Code <input type="button" value="Нерабочая ссылка!" onClick="openLayerB('Se',0,'/Se.xml','Сообщение о битой ссылке',500,150,'1','','1',0,'center');"> либо создайте файл xml и туда вставте код ( и сохраните в кодировке UTF-8 Code <?xml version="1.0" encoding="UTF-8"?><ajax> <cmd t="layerContentSe" p="innerHTML"><![CDATA[
<form id="ipd348" onsubmit="sendIpBnF();return false;"> <table border="0" width="100%" cellpadding="2"> <tr><td width="25%">Тема письма:</td><td><input type="text" id="subject" name="subject" size="20" style="width:350px" maxlength="80" /></td></tr> <tr><td valign="top">Текст письма:<div style="padding-top:3px;font-size:7pt">Макс. <b>500</b> символов.</div></td><td><textarea rows="4" id="text" name="text" cols="20" style="width:350px"></textarea></td></tr> <tr><td id="eMsg835" align="right"></td><td> <table border="0" cellpadding="0" cellspacing="0" onmousedown="this.className='downBtn'" onmouseover="this.className='overBtn'" onmouseout="this.className='outBtn'"> <tr> <td class="myBtnLeft"><img border="0" src="http://src.ucoz.net/img/1px.gif"></td> <td class="myBtnCenter"><div class="myBtnCont x-unselectable" unselectable="on" onclick="if (this.dis){return;} this.className='myBtnCont x-unselectable myBtnDis'; this.dis=true; document.getElementById('submipd348').click();" id="sbt631"><a href="javascript://" onclick="return false;">Отправить</a></div></td> <td class="myBtnRight"><img border="0" src="http://src.ucoz.net/img/1px.gif"></td> <td style="visibility:hidden;"><input type="image" src="http://src.ucoz.net/img/ma/1px.gif" style="width:1px;" name="submipd348" id="submipd348" /></td> </tr> </table> </td></tr> </table><input type="hidden" name="a" value="13" /><input type="hidden" name="t" value="1" /><input type="hidden" name="s" value="1" /></form> <!-- Автор скрипта Allday & http://coool.net.ru --> ]]></cmd> <cmd p="js"><![CDATA[ sendIpBnF = function() { document.getElementById('eMsg835').innerHTML='<div id="status" class="myWinLoadS"></div>'; uz.util.Connect.setForm('ipd348'); var cObj = uz.util.Connect.asyncRequest('POST','/index/',callback); } eTitle = document.getElementById('eTitle').innerHTML; document.getElementById('subject').value = 'Битая ссылка'; document.getElementById('text').innerHTML = 'Название: ' + eTitle + '\nСсылка: ' + self.location.href; document.getElementById('sbt631').className='myBtnCont x-unselectable myBtnDis'; document.getElementById('sbt631').dis=true; document.getElementById('submipd348').click(); ]]></cmd></ajax>
|
| |
| |
| andreyxxl | Дата: Понедельник, 30.08.2010, 11:31 | Сообщение # 2 |
| Ух ти искал
|
| |
| |
| hooK | Дата: Четверг, 14.10.2010, 23:18 | Сообщение # 3 |
| andreyxxl, xopow flyd1tb
|
| |
| |